The Hexadecimal Color #352066 is a contrast shade of Midnight Blue. #352066 RGB value is rgb(53, 32, 102). RGB Color Model of #352066 consists of 20% red, 12% green and 40% blue. HSL color Mode of #352066 has 258°(degrees) Hue, 52% Saturation and 26% Lightness. #352066 color has an wavelength of 457.55556nm approximately. The nearest Web Safe Color of #352066 is #663399. The Closest Small Hexadecimal Code of #352066 is #326. The Closest Color to #352066 is #191970. Official Name of #352066 Hex Code is Jacarta. CMYK (Cyan Magenta Yellow Black) of #352066 is 48 Cyan 69 Magenta 0 Yellow 60 Black and #352066 CMY is 48, 69, 0. Triad, Tetrad and SplitComplement of #352066

Triad, Tetrad, and Split Complement are hex color schemes used in art to create harmonious combinations of colors.

The Triad color scheme involves three colors that are evenly spaced around the color wheel, forming an equilateral triangle. The primary triad includes red, blue, and yellow, while other triadic combinations can be formed with different hues. Triad color schemes offer a balanced contrast and are versatile for creating vibrant and dynamic visuals.

The Tetrad color scheme incorporates four colors that are arranged in two complementary pairs. These pairs create a rectangle or square shape on the color wheel. The primary Tetrad includes two sets of complementary colors, such as red and green, and blue and orange. This scheme provides a wide range of color options and allows for both strong contrast and harmonious blends.

The Split Complement color scheme involves a base color paired with the two colors adjacent to its complementary color on the color wheel. For example, if the base color is blue, the Split Complement scheme would include blue, yellow-orange, and red-orange. This combination maintains contrast while offering a more subtle and balanced alternative to a complementary color scheme.
